9/4/2023 0 Comments Recorded lecture![]() Such audio/video recordings may be offered to students in addition to scheduled sessions if staff believe the time spent preparing the materials supports the cohort in a resource-effective and autonomous manner, reducing repetitive individual student queries. As part of blended delivery and ‘flipped’ learning, staff may provide custom-made audio/video recordings that concentrate on core concepts, skills and techniques, or are related to assessment tasks and processes.Nor will it be used, other than in exceptional circumstances, in disciplinary proceedings relating to breaches of the student Code of Conduct. Lecture Capture and Custom Recording material is not designed as a tool for monitoring or assessing the performance or progress of students. Lecture Capture and Custom Recording material will not be used to investigate student complaints except with the explicit consent of those delivering the lecture/session.Nor will it be used, other than in exceptional circumstances, in disciplinary proceedings. Lecture Capture and Custom Recording material is not designed as a tool for performance or capability management of staff, and there is no intention that it will be used in performance or capability proceedings.Recordings are relevant to a particular cohort, and will not be used to create an archive of material for long-term reuse. Recordings are not intended to replace scheduled contact time with staff, but are provided to enrich and support the student experience. This policy should not prevent academics from choosing the most appropriate teaching style for their subject area. Some material and discussion will be of a sensitive nature and will not be appropriate to record. The University recognises and acknowledges, however, that not all teaching approaches are suitable for recording. ![]()
